Overview

We’re looking for an adaptable, efficient, and reliable Compliance Specialist 3 with experience in Affordable housing and Low Income Housing Tax Credits to join our team at DePaul!

The Compliance Specialist 3 will provide technical support to on site property management, and program staff in complying with all applicable affordable housing regulatory requirements. This entails assistance in performing application interviews, preparing, and calculating certification files, and conducting periodic internal file audits. This role will be responsible for preparing written summaries and corrections for all investor and state agency findings of non-compliance. Maintains and utilizes specified forms and software as required. Travel is required to properties with use of personal vehicle (Mileage Reimbursement available). Flexible hybrid position to include 4 days onsite and 1 day remote.

DePaul Properties, Inc. develops and operates affordable housing throughout New York State through the Low-Income Housing Tax Credit (LIHTC) program. Our affordable housing communities provide permanent housing solutions for low-income individuals and families. Additionally, DePaul provides service enriched housing funded through the Office of Mental Health and Empire State Supportive Housing Init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Ensure compliance with program regulatory requirements (e.g., LIHTC, Section 8, HOME, and other programs), and Fair Housing Standards.
  • Work collaboratively with property management, as well as internal and external agency service providers.
  • Maintain occupancy and program compliance by processing tenant income certifications by following DePaul policy and procedure as well as local, state, and federal regulations.
  • Perform in-house audits as needed and document findings to escalate to department director.
  • Review and pr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ual reports and owner certifications to various state and local agencies, as well as financing partners and other institutions as needed.
  • Provide shadowing and peer mentoring to peers on financial certifications and leasing efforts, recertification efforts, agency and investor reporting requirements, tenant and applicant communications, waitlist management, remarketing, and other related tasks on an as-needed basis.
  • Act as a technology change leader evaluating, testing, and implementing new releases and program enhancements available in Yardi.
  • Respect and maintain confidentiality.
  • Demonstrate a caring and positive attitude toward all prospects and residents.
  • Stay current and knowledgeable on all fair housing regulations as well as updates and changes to tenant landlord law.
  • Attend all recommended/mandated training or certification courses to stay current with compliance funding source regulations and fair housing laws.
  • Follow all safety rules and regulations for self, residents, and staff.
  • Perform any other duties for the effective operation of the program.

Qualifications

Associate’s Degree or High School Diploma / GED

Minimum of 3 years of experience in affordable housing, especially HUD or Tax Credit programs. LIHTC Certification not required but must be obtained in the first year of employment. Proficient with Microsoft Office Suite. Yardi Housing Software a plus. Experience working with individuals with psychiatric disabilities is a plus. Excellent communication with all levels of staff, co-workers, management, ownership and vendors, bilingual a plus. Must complete pre-employment background check.

OTHER: *In addition to the above criteria, this position also requires a clean NYS driving record as outlined in DePaul’s personnel policy.
